Police appeal for witnesses after serious collision in Main Road, Edenbridge

A motorcyclist was left with serious injuries after being involved with a collision with a car in Edenbridge.

The accident involving a silver Skoda Octavia and a black Suzuki motorcycle happened just before 6pm yesterday in Main Road, at its junction with Hillcrest Road.

The biker, a man in his 30s, was treated for injuries and taken to a London hospital where he remains in a serious but stable condition, said a police spokesman.

The motorist also received medical attention.

Officers investigating the crash are urging anyone who may have information, or dash cam footage, to contact them.

Witnesses can call the Serious Collision Investigation Unit on 01622 798 538, quoting reference RY/JG/57/20. Alternatively email sciu.td@kent.pnn.police.uk
